Output 643be7ef1c375cfca2bf6ffa32ab4320eeed3b3aba76682fb1205f1149ce2f60:5

value
176171
script pubkey
OP_0 OP_PUSHBYTES_20 e113cf954f538bc35c6234b52e94d9261ae8ffc6
address
bc1quyful9202w9uxhrzxj6ja9xeycdw3l7xvgdepr
transaction
643be7ef1c375cfca2bf6ffa32ab4320eeed3b3aba76682fb1205f1149ce2f60
confirmations
70909
spent
true